Noun
A wooden token that is manufactured and distributed by a particular business as an advertising gimic or which can be exchanged for goods. Many wooden nickels have now become collector's items.
(US) The smallest amount of money imaginable.
A worthless replica of a coin, usually intended to defraud.
Something that purports to be something other than it actually is, especially that purports to be more valuable than it actually is.
